Transaction 6576fdf9586e82c48a8e46e9a1448bbd2483f1049fefc0f9bf4f781ec60f8b74
1 Input
2 Outputs
- 6576fdf9586e82c48a8e46e9a1448bbd2483f1049fefc0f9bf4f781ec60f8b74:0
- 6576fdf9586e82c48a8e46e9a1448bbd2483f1049fefc0f9bf4f781ec60f8b74:1
value 1036901
address 13VcYxLUySE4t2kNoTudEqHU4jsKQuxDMQ
value 42000
address 3M72CVBBcvkxsZ4G7sLHudmw31Lwp4GuAA